SPF measures protection from UVB, the wavelengths that burn; 50+ is the highest labeled class. PA measures protection from UVA, the deeper-penetrating wavelengths behind dark spots, pigmentation and early aging; ++++ is the top of the PA scale. You want both numbers high in the Gulf, where UV is intense nearly year-round.

No, and this is by mechanism, not marketing. White cast comes from mineral filters (zinc oxide, titanium dioxide) that sit on skin and reflect light. This formula uses absorbing organic filters only, so it dries 100% translucent on every skin tone, including deeper ones.

More than you think. For the face, dispense a line of essence along the length of two fingers; that's the working dose dermatologists use as a rule of thumb. Under-applying is the most common way people quietly lose most of their SPF.

Last step in the morning: cleanser, toner, serum, moisturizer, then sunscreen. Give it a few minutes to set, then makeup goes on top. Apply 15-30 minutes before you head out so the film has time to organize on skin.

If you're outdoors, yes. UV filters degrade as they absorb radiation; that's them doing their job. Indoors away from windows, a morning application carries you further. Outdoors in Gulf sun, set a reminder and reapply. Over makeup, press it in gently with a cushion puff rather than rubbing.
